Title: Tasko Smileski: Innovator in Railway Technology

Introduction

Tasko Smileski is a notable inventor based in Skopje, North Macedonia. He has made significant contributions to railway technology, particularly in the development of innovative braking systems. With a total of 2 patents, his work reflects a commitment to enhancing safety and efficiency in railway operations.

Latest Patents

Tasko's latest patents include the "Integrated bogie brake and slack adjuster for the use with said integrated bogie brake." This invention relates to an integrated bogie brake that features a brake beam, brake cylinder, slack adjusters, levers, and brake shoe holders, all designed to be suspended under a bogie. The integrated design aims to reduce weight and simplify the system while maintaining or improving braking performance compared to traditional bogie brake systems.

Another significant patent is the "Derailment detector." This device is designed for railway vehicles and includes a housing that communicates with the brake pipe to receive compressed air from the pneumatic braking system. It features a main chamber pressurized by this air and a shock detection assembly that activates a main valve upon detecting acceleration indicative of a derailment. The discharge valve then releases a predetermined amount of compressed air to signal that a derailment condition has occurred.
